What is Form 424B2? Form 424B2 is a filing required by the Securities and Exchange Commission (SEC) that provides additional information about specific securities offerings. It serves as a prospectus, offering document, or pricing supplement, depending on the circumstances. This document contains key details about the security being offered, its terms, risks, and any other pertinent information that potential investors need to consider.

Key Information within the Filing The Form 424B2 filed by Goldman Sachs Group Inc. includes various sections, such as the summary, risk factors, use of proceeds, description of the securities, and additional information. Let's take a closer look at some of these sections:

Summary: The summary section provides a concise overview of the securities offering, including the type of securities, the offering size, and the expected use of proceeds.
-
Risk Factors: This section outlines the potential risks associated with investing in the offered securities. It covers factors such as market volatility, regulatory changes, and other specific risks related to the investment.
-
Use of Proceeds: Here, Goldman Sachs Group Inc. discloses how the funds raised from the offering will be utilized. This section provides transparency to investors regarding the company's intentions and plans for the capital raised.
-
Description of the Securities: This part provides a detailed description of the securities being offered, including their characteristics, terms, and any additional information that investors need to understand before making investment decisions.
